First Impressions Matter: Understanding Storefront Significance in Retail Success

In the competitive realm of retail, where consumer choices are constantly being made, a captivating storefront serves as the initial entrance to your brand. A well-designed and inviting exterior signals your store's identity and entices potential customers, setting the stage for a positive shopping atmosphere. A poorly planned storefront, on the other hand, can deter shoppers before they even step inside, leading lost sales and a damaged reputation.

First impressions are undeniably powerful, shaping consumer opinions in mere seconds. A visually attractive storefront expresses professionalism, quality, and patron service, enhancing the likelihood of a successful transaction.
